Rebooting a switch
NOTE: Users with a User level account may not reboot a switch.
To reboot the switch:
1. From the menu bar, select Tools - Reboot Appliance. A confirmation dialog box will appear.
2. Click Yes to reboot the switch.
-or-
Click No to cancel the operation.
Managing servers
Use the Servers view to manage servers attached to the switch. See Servers view on page 291 for
more information.
To display the Servers view:
From the menu bar, select View - Servers.
-or-
From the side navigation bar, click Servers.
To refresh the Server view:
From the menu bar when the Servers view is displayed, select View - Refresh.
To connect to a server:
NOTE: Users with a User level account may connect to a server only when given access to a switch. See Built-in
User Groups on page 18 for more information.
From the Servers view, select a server and select Tools - Connect from the menu bar.
-or-
Select a server and click the Connect toolbar button.
-or-
Right-click on a server and select Connect from the shortcut menu.
A Video Viewer window will open. See Using the Video Viewer on page 157 for more information.
The following operations are unavailable when using the DSR Remote Operations command:
• Sharing (see Connecting to an existing KVM session on page 267 for more information)
• Stealth connections (see Connecting to an existing session on page 160 for more information)
• Scan Mode (enabled when two or more Video Viewer windows are open)
• Macro Creation (Macros - Configure from the Video Viewer window menu bar)
• View Connected Users (View - Connected Users from the Video Viewer window menu bar)
